- [ ] Rotate the signing key for GridSmith, our crossword generator service. Puzzles queued for the Lanternfold Weekly feed are signed at publish time, so the old key must stay valid until Thursday's batch clears. Confirm the archive node in the Drossmere rack has synced before revoking. Once revocation is confirmed at the eng sync, note the recovery passphrase directly beneath this item.

recovery phrase for yahap-faduf: sorion-kasath-briath-gorius-ulaael-zorvan-aldiel-quenwyn-casdor-framir-julwyn-novvan-zorox

**Vendor note: ParcelPing webhook changes**

Effective next quarter, the ParcelPing tracking webhook drops v1 payloads. Plugin authors must migrate to the signed v2 format. No grace period after cutover. Test against the Driftwood sandbox before shipping. Schema docs are in the partner portal. Questions about certification or sandbox access go to the integrations desk.

billing contact of fajog-fafop = fraox.istdor@nelvrosys.corp

Subject: LiftLogic simulator — rc cut

Team,

Dispatch simulator rc is cut. Changes: corrected idle-car parking heuristic, fixed double-counted hall calls on the Brindle tower scenario, new peak-traffic preset. Perf parity with last release; memory down ~8%. Sim regression suite green across all twelve building profiles. Verify against the build reference below.

session token of kagup-hahaf = htk3_2b8

Good question for the sync. Nine times out of ten, the fleet fuel-usage report is blank because the Dunmore yard gateway dropped its session overnight and the aggregator silently skipped it. Check the ingest dashboard first — if Dunmore shows zero vehicles, that's your culprit. Re-auth the gateway account through the recovery flow (Settings → Fleet Sources → Recover). It'll prompt for the shared recovery passphrase before letting you reissue tokens. That phrase, rotated monthly, is currently:

strongbox words: oliael-gilax-lamael

Recovery — cron drift, Ashgrove scheduler. Reviewer: before approving the clock-sync patch, confirm the locked service account is restored, or CI replays will fail. Steps: restore account via the Ashgrove admin CLI, re-enable the drift monitor, rerun the skew check. The restore command prompts once; supply the passphrase below.

unlock words, bawef-kahap: sorax-sorir-quenys-aldok